Charisma Osborne finishes with 11 points and 12 rebounds to lead UCLA to a 67-45 win over Sacramento State in the first round of the NCAA tournament.
Reflecting on her unique postseason experience leading up to the game, Osborne marveled at the opportunity to have a “regular” tournament this year. It was what she came to UCLA to achieve, and on Saturday, she made the long wait worth it.Osborne was flirting with her career high in rebounds by halftime, pulling down nine boards with six points and four assists as the Bruins took a 17-point lead at the break.
The Big Sky MVP, who was averaging 21.1 points per game, was held to 11 points on three-of-19 shooting. The transfer from Oakland notched six rebounds and five assists as center Isnelle Natabou led Sacramento State with 16 points and 10 rebounds. “We always talk about defense being our anchor and I think everyone took that to heart,” Osborne said. “If we were going to win and win by a lot, we needed to play defense and that’s going to be a key to every game moving forward.”
